Worker Gets Permission to Amend Complaint; Defendant Not Entitled to Dismissal

Wednesday, April 30, 2025 | 0

A New York appellate court upheld a trial justice’s grant of a worker’s request to amend his complaint to change the date of his alleged accident by one day, and it upheld the denial of the defendant’s motion to dismiss the complaint. Case: Castillo v. 37-25 12th Street LLC, No. 2023-07417, 04/16/2025, published. Facts: Andris Castillo allegedly was injured while performing construction work at a property owned by 37-25 12th Street LLC.
